Elder Brother to Abia Commissioner for Environment Laid to Rest in Ukwa West

0

The Remains of Elder Emmanuel Iroanya Asonye have been laid to rest in his country, Umueleleukwu Owaza in the Ukwa West local government Area.

Preaching at the funeral service, the Rev. Chris Ogbuagu of the Apostolic Christian Church Mission Rumumasy Port Harcourt Rivers state , who preached on the Topic ” Come let us balance the Account, urged Christians to strive to live a convincing life.

The cleric cited the story of the biblical Hezekiah, who sought to change prophecy over his life, stressing the need for Christians to amend their lives and embrace the life that is inline with Gods commandment

Apostle Ogbuagu maintained that God expects every one of us to live right and blamed the problems we are experiencing in society today on lack of faithfulness.

Speaking, a brother to the deceased and Commissioner for Environment, Mr. Philemon Ogbonna described the death of his Elder Brother Elder Emmanuel Iroanya Asonye, whom he described as a God-fearing gentleman, as a big loss to him and family.

Mr Ogbonna pointed out that the deceased will be remembered for his impactful life, which played a role in his life, community as well as those who came across him.

Elder Emmanuel Iroanya Asonye who died at the age of 76 is survived by children and a host of other relatives including the commissioner for Environment Mr Philemon Ogbonna.

Southeastposts.com reports that the funeral service attracted the presence of the Commissioner for Information Mr. Okey Kanu, Members of the state executive council, members, representing Ukwa West State constituency, the Chairman of Ukwa West Local government Area, among other dignitaries.
